Emir of Ilorin prays for newly promoted police officers, Ishola Babaita, Adio Ayoku and others
The Emir of Ilorin and Chairman Kwara State Council of Chiefs, Mai-Martaba Alhaji (Dr)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ari CFR on Thursday described the newly promoted Officers of the Nigeria Police as worthy ambassadors of the Ilorin emirate and state at large.
Alhaji Sulu-Gambari, in a congratulatory message issued by his spokesman, Mallam Abdulazeez Arowona, expressed joy over the elevation of Babatunde Ishola Babaita, Yekini Adio Ayoku and Oyediran Adesoye Oyeyemi to the rank of Assistant Inspector General of Police respectively while Salman Dogo Garba and Mr. Adegbola Aina were both promoted to the rank of Commissioner of Police.
According to the Emir, “Your excellent performances, commitments and dedication to duty in the areas of national security has further led to your upliftment among many others. I implore you to rededicate yourself to the protection of lives and property in the nation.
“You are also expected to always provide valuable inputs that will further become veritable policy frameworks for the actualization of peaceful coexistence among the people of Nigeria.”
The monarch however prayed for Allah's guidance and absolute protection for the newly promoted senior police officers across the country in order to continue to soar higher in their meritorious service to the nation.
